Rejoice in Solstice Storm

A seasonal storm bursts outward in four distinct quadrants, each one punishing a failed save with its own debilitating effect.

commonConcentrateDivineExemplarManipulate

You hold your arms out, and the fury of the seasons comes to your jubilant embrace. A storm spirals out from you, dealing 5d8 damage (see below) to each creature in a 30-foot emanation, with a basic Reflex save against your class DC. At 10th level and every 2 levels thereafter, the damage increases by 1d8. The emanation is quartered into four non-overlapping cones, each of a different season, which must be arranged clockwise from spring, to summer, to fall, to winter. Each cone has different traits, damage type, and a different effect to a creature that critically fails its saving throw; a creature large enough to be in multiple seasons can choose which it is affected by. • Spring (electricity) Spring lightning deals electricity damage. Creatures who critically fail are left numb, becoming clumsy 2 until the end of their next turn. • Summer (water) A summer monsoon deals bludgeoning damage. Creatures who critically fail are knocked prone by hurricane winds. • Fall (emotion, mental, wood) Falling leaves deal slashing damage. Creatures who critically fail are gripped by melancholy, becoming off-guard until the end of their next turn. • Winter (cold) A blizzard deals cold damage. Creatures who critically fail are stupefied 2 until the end of their next turn as the cold numbs their senses.

Level 8 · Type Class

Prerequisites whose cry is thunder or dancer in the seasons
